Description

Queen's South Africa Medal with clasps' CAPE COLONY',' RHODESIA', 'ORANGE FREE STATE', 'TRANSVAAL', 'SOUTH AFRICA 1901' AND 'SOUTH AFRICA 1902'. Impressed around edge with recipient's details.

History / Summary

297 Trumpeter Arthur Edward Forbes served with 3rd Queensland (Mounted Infantry) Contingent to the Boer War. He was awarded the Distinguished Conduct Medal at Koster's River, Transvaal on 22 July 1900 and was also mentioned in despatches. Forbes returned to South Africa in March 1902, serving with the Australian Commonwealth Horse. He subsequently served as an army chaplain in both world wars.
